Commit 19fd4582 authored by Eloy Durán's avatar Eloy Durán Committed by GitHub

Merge pull request #6347 from CocoaPods/seg-test-2.4

[Travis] Test Ruby 2.4
parents 2fa64822 0a51da96
......@@ -12,7 +12,7 @@ matrix:
env: COCOAPODS_CI_TASKS=EXAMPLES
osx_image: xcode7.3
language: objective-c
- rvm: 2.3.1
- rvm: 2.4.0
env: COCOAPODS_CI_TASKS=LINT
git:
submodules: false
......@@ -25,7 +25,7 @@ rvm:
# OS X 10.9.0-10.9.2
# TODO: currently unavailable: https://github.com/travis-ci/travis-ci/issues/2918
# - 2.0.0-p247
- 2.3.1
- 2.4.0
env:
- COCOAPODS_CI_TASKS=SPECS
......
......@@ -126,7 +126,7 @@ PATH
GEM
remote: https://rubygems.org/
specs:
CFPropertyList (2.3.4)
CFPropertyList (2.3.5)
activesupport (4.2.7.1)
i18n (~> 0.7)
json (~> 1.7, >= 1.7.7)
......@@ -152,7 +152,7 @@ GEM
colored (1.2)
cork (0.1.0)
colored (~> 1.2)
crack (0.4.2)
crack (0.4.3)
safe_yaml (~> 1.0.0)
danger (0.10.0)
claide (~> 1.0)
......@@ -176,6 +176,7 @@ GEM
fuzzy_match (2.0.4)
gh_inspector (1.0.3)
git (1.3.0)
hashdiff (0.3.1)
i18n (0.7.0)
inch (0.7.0)
pry
......@@ -247,9 +248,10 @@ GEM
tzinfo (1.2.2)
thread_safe (~> 0.1)
unicode-display_width (0.3.1)
webmock (1.20.4)
webmock (2.3.1)
addressable (>= 2.3.6)
crack (>= 0.3.2)
hashdiff
yard (0.8.7.6)
PLATFORMS
......@@ -290,4 +292,4 @@ DEPENDENCIES
xcodeproj!
BUNDLED WITH
1.13.6
1.14.3
require File.expand_path('../../spec_helper', __FILE__)
require 'webmock'
module Bacon
class Context
alias_method :after_webmock, :after
def after(&block)
after_webmock do
block.call
WebMock.reset!
end
end
end
end
module Pod
describe Validator do
before do
WebMock.enable!
WebMock.disable_net_connect!
end
after do
WebMock.reset!
WebMock.disable!
end
before do
Validator.any_instance.stubs(:xcodebuild).returns('')
Validator.any_instance.stubs(:xcodebuild_available?).returns(true)
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ment